Jamie Carragher says ‘mocked’ star is now giving Arsenal ‘a great chance’ to win title

Liverpool icon Jamie Carragher has now heaped praise on one maligned Arsenal star who has taken the Gunners to the next level.

Arsenal still stand a chance of being crowned Premier League champions this season.

Whilst the Gunners are reliant upon Manchester City dropping points in order for them to stand any chance of winning the title, if Mikel Arteta’s side can win their remaining two games then they will take the title race down to the wire at the very least.

The Gunners’ title challenge this season has been built on extraordinary solidity at the back. The Arsenal defence has been in a class of its own. The North London club have conceded just 28 times in 36 top flight outings so far this season, as they boast by far the best defensive record in the division. Goalkeeper David Raya was recently confirmed as the Golden Glove winner.

However, Arsenal’s defensive work starts at the top of the pitch, and is absolutely a collective effort. Gabriel Martinelli has been praised for his diligence in tracking back, whilst Martin Odegaard has been hailed as a “perfect” Arsenal captain due to his relentless pressing.

Jamies Carragher has now highlighted how important Kai Havertz is to how Arsenal defend from the front.

Jamie Carragher shines light on Kai Havertz impact at Arsenal

Speaking on Sky Sports, the pundit said: “I think Arsenal right now, defensively, are as good as anyone in Europe, probably the world…One of the reasons that’s helped this is the role of Kai Havertz.

“Now, Kai Havertz has been mocked a little bit at the start of the season…To be honest, I’ve never been quite sure what his position is. I think, finally now, he’s a centre-forward.

“I’m not saying he’s going to be an unbelievable goalscorer, because he’s not. But he’s a centre-forward, and he’s helping Arsenal do what they’re doing right now, which is basically being so strong defensively, and that’s what’s giving them a great chance to win the Premier League.”

Kai Havertz has now proven his critics wrong

Havertz has shone as a striker for Arsenal in recent weeks. The German has been in a rich vein of form in front of goal too, having netted 8 times in his last 12 Premier League outings.

Few would have predicted that the 24-year-old would have made such a huge impact at the Emirates Stadium when the North London club paid £65 million to prise him away form Chelsea in the recent summer transfer window.

He arrived at Arsenal clearly bereft of confidence, and struggled to get to grips with Arteta’s tactical demands as he was initially trailed in a midfield role at Arsenal. Havertz was even called the worst signing of the summer.

However, Havertz has now silenced his doubters and is playing a key role for Arsenal at both ends of the pitch, fuelling their title charge.
